Artist Demo: Lines of the Land: Abstracting Landscape with Katherine Downey Miller at Concord Art

May 4, 2022 @ 10:30 am - 12:00 pm

Using the the lines of the land through studying the composition of the natural landscape, we will layer our landscape paintings to create a new visual language of transparencies and abstraction. Picking out abstract shapes, we will edit.

Mediums Addressed in Demo: Acrylic

Katherine Downey Miller received her BS in Painting from Skidmore College and her MFA in Illustration from the School of Visual Arts Illustration as Visual Essay Program. Katherine has been exhibiting for many years nationally and internationally. Although trained in Illustration, Katherine has always been a painter, moving between the worlds of representation and abstraction. Working from the the line of the land, building up layers and transparencies, emphasizing the power of brushstrokes her work is about a contained chaos, yet in a structured way – whether it be more representational landscape or a movement towards full abstraction. After graduate school at the School of Visual Arts in New York City, Katherine spent time at the Anderson Ranch Art Center in Snowmass Village, CO as a Teaching Assistant in drawing and painting, then moved to Florence, Italy where she received a scholarship to teach drawing and painting at Studio Arts College International. Back in the U.S., she teaches privately and at various local art centers and museums.
